What are Instagram chatbots?
Instagram chatbots are automated tools designed to communicate with users through direct messages on the platform. Businesses use them to manage tasks such as responding to common questions, offering around-the-clock customer support, and engaging users with product suggestions or special offers. There are two types of Instagram chatbots:
Rule-based chatbots
Rule-based chatbots provide basic automation for conversations and are usually set up in a software platform through pre-set workflows. For example, the chatbot will send a greeting when a customer sends a DM or interacts with an ad. It can give the customer menu options to select and it can answer FAQ. More advanced rule-based chatbots can also manage routing and assignment.
AI chatbots
AI chatbots, also known as AI agents, can be trained on business knowledge and act independently, answering any inquiry and managing complex processes such as bookings, payments and integration with other software. Often, AI agents can handle and close an entire conversation without human intervention. For more complex inquiries and sales, an AI chatbot can hand off the conversation to a human agent or a human agent may choose to take over the conversation.

Manychat - Best for social media creators and influencers
Manychat is one of the most popular chatbot builders for Instagram, designed for simplicity, letting users create automation flows to reply to DMs, story mentions, and post comments without technical skills. Businesses can use Manychat to capture leads, share product details, and re-engage followers through interactive message sequences.

Best for: Social media marketers, creators, and small businesses automating DMs and comment replies.
Pros
Visual drag-and-drop builder with templates for Instagram, WhatsApp and Messenger
Easy automation for DMs, comments and story replies
Integrates with Shopify, Google Sheets, HubSpot and more
Cons
Limited AI capabilities; relies mostly on pre-set rules
Reporting is basic and campaign-focused rather than lifecycle-driven
Automation can feel restrictive for complex workflows
Customer sentiment and platform rating
Customers praise Manychat for its easy automation setup, robust feature set and user-friendly interface. However, they report poor customer support and limitations when it comes to integrations and scaling.
G2 rating: 4.5/5
Capterra rating: 4.6/5
Pricing
Manychat’s mid-level plans start at $15/month for up to three users and 500 stored contacts, with costs increasing based on usage and advanced automation needs.
Jotform Instagram Agent - Most straightforward single channel AI agent for small businesses
Jotform is a popular website form builder that has recently branched out into AI agents. Unlike most chatbot builders that serve multiple channels, its Instagram AI Agent focuses entirely on helping users automate DMs, comments, and replies on Instagram with minimal setup. It uses built-in AI to generate personalized, context-aware responses, ideal for creators or small teams managing engagement at scale. While there’s no multichannel integration, Jotform does offer AI agents as separate products for additional channels.

Best for: Influencers, solo entrepreneurs, and small businesses that want AI-driven DM automation for a single channel.
Pros
Context-aware AI replies for DMs and story interactions
Simple interface built for non-technical users
Works well for personal brands, creators, and small businesses
Cons
Limited to Instagram
Few third-party integrations beyond Jotform ecosystem
Lacks advanced routing or CRM automation features
Customer sentiment and platform rating
Customers are pleased with Jotform Instagram AI Agent’s ease of use and setup. Small businesses, especially non-profits, find Jotform to be an ideal solution, but larger businesses complain about lack of integrations and customization.
G2 rating: 4.4/5
Capterra rating: 4.7/5 (For Jotform in general, not specifically for its Instagram AI Agent)
Pricing
Jotform’s mid-tier Silver plan starts at $39/month for a single user and up to 50 AI Agents.

Botpress
Botpress is designed for flexibility. It’s an open-source chatbot framework with powerful natural language processing (NLP) and large language model (LLM) integration options. Teams can create sophisticated conversational flows, connect APIs, and deploy chatbots across Instagram, web, and other messaging platforms.

Best for: Developers and technical teams that want a highly customizable, open-source chatbot solution.
Pros
Deep customization with NLP and LLM support
Open-source flexibility for development teams
Full API control for integrations
Scalable and extensible with plugins
Cons
Requires technical expertise to set up and maintain
Not ideal for small businesses or non-technical users
Limited built-in support compared to SaaS tools
Customer sentiment and platform rating
Users have mixed views on Botpress, likely depending on their technical ability. While some find it easy to use and customize, others note a steep learning curve and poor documentation and support.
G2 rating: 4.5/5
Capterra rating: 4.5/5
Pricing
Mid-tier Plus plan starts at $67/month; AI credits are charged separately at an unspecified cost.
Kommo
Kommo combines CRM and messaging automation in one platform. Its Instagram integration lets businesses capture leads from DMs and comments, then track and nurture them directly within a sales pipeline. The visual chatbot builder automates responses, assigns leads, and triggers follow-ups, bridging the gap between marketing and sales teams.

Best for: CRM-driven businesses wanting to manage sales and marketing through Instagram.
Pros
Built-in CRM with pipeline management
Automates lead capture and follow-ups from Instagram
Supports comment and story automation
Integrates with popular sales and marketing tools
Cons
Less flexible than dedicated chatbot builders
Limited AI capabilities
Interface feels dated compared to newer platforms
Customer sentiment and platform rating
Kommo is consistently praised for being an affordable and user-friendly platform, with reviewers highlighting its intuitive design, strong lead management features and good customer support. However, sentiment indicates functional limitations: the platform receives lower marks for customization (and the built-in reporting can be basic), as well as concerns about mobile user support.
G2 rating: 3.8/5
Capterra rating: 4.3/5
Pricing
The mid-level plan starts at $25/user/month for a minimum commitment of 6 months, with chatbot and CRM automation included.

What’s the difference between Instagram chatbots and bots that automate likes or comments?
Instagram chatbots reply to messages, story mentions, and comments through Meta’s official API — keeping your account compliant. Bots that automate likes, follows or comments violate Instagram’s terms and can get your account restricted or banned.
